Output 51b8963cd7ff97a8e15959c30ff04be8aef4e4b17374402741ecfcfc6ea4215d:1

value
110472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44a4f2ff87af0feb8d965ecf4bf7985ce7e61342 OP_EQUAL
address
37wyUTevURfam2pJnPF4v8NHboARM5FAry
transaction
51b8963cd7ff97a8e15959c30ff04be8aef4e4b17374402741ecfcfc6ea4215d
confirmations
237424
spent
true